Drug tests are commonly used to ensure workplace safety, prevent substance abuse, and maintain compliance with legal regulations. However, the accuracy of these tests has been a subject of debate. There are several reasons why a drug test might yield a false positive or false negative result.
False Positives
A false positive occurs when a drug test indicates the presence of a substance that is not actually present in the individual’s system. This can happen due to several factors:
1. Cross-reactivity: Some drugs have similar chemical structures, which can lead to a positive result for a drug that was not consumed.
2. Contaminated samples: Contamination of urine samples with substances like cleaning agents or personal care products can lead to false positives.
3. Over-the-counter medications: Certain over-the-counter medications contain ingredients that can trigger a positive result in a drug test.
False Negatives
On the other hand, a false negative occurs when a drug test fails to detect the presence of a substance that is actually in the individual’s system. This can happen due to several reasons:
1. Timing: Drug tests can only detect substances that were consumed within a certain timeframe. If the individual took the drug recently, the test may not show a positive result.
2. Sample collection issues: Improper collection or handling of the sample can lead to contamination or degradation of the drug, resulting in a false negative.
3. Individual differences: Factors such as body mass, metabolism, and genetic variations can affect the detection of drugs in a person’s system.
Improving Accuracy
To minimize the chances of errors in drug tests, several measures can be taken:
1. Use of validated tests: Employing validated and standardized drug tests can help ensure accuracy.
2. Confirmatory testing: Confirmatory tests, such as gas chromatography-mass spectrometry (GC-MS), can be used to verify positive results from initial drug tests.
3. Quality control: Implementing strict quality control measures during sample collection, storage, and testing can reduce the likelihood of errors.
